首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

工作表函数Weeknum可以取一个范围吗?

工作表函数Weeknum可以取一个范围。Weeknum函数用于返回指定日期所在的周数。它可以接受一个日期参数,并根据指定的系统设置返回对应的周数。

Weeknum函数可以取一个范围,即可以指定一周的起始日期。在Excel中,可以通过设置第二个参数来实现。第二个参数是可选的,用于指定一周的起始日期。默认情况下,第二个参数为1,表示一周的起始日期为周日。如果将第二个参数设置为2,则一周的起始日期为周一,以此类推。

例如,使用以下公式可以返回指定日期所在的周数,并将一周的起始日期设置为周一:

=Weeknum(A1, 2)

这将返回指定日期所在的周数,其中一周的起始日期为周一。

在腾讯云的办公套件中,类似的功能可以在腾讯文档中使用。腾讯文档是一款基于云的协同办公工具,提供了类似Excel的功能。在腾讯文档中,可以使用类似的公式来计算指定日期所在的周数,并设置一周的起始日期。

腾讯文档的产品介绍和相关信息可以在腾讯云官网的文档产品页面找到:腾讯文档

请注意,以上答案仅针对腾讯云相关产品和服务,不涉及其他云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

可以使用通配符的20个Excel工作函数

Excel提供了近20个支持在参数中使用通配符的工作函数,本文将对这些函数进行介绍,更详细的信息可以参考Microsoft关于这些函数的帮助文档。 下面是在这些函数中可用于筛选字符的通配符: ?...例如,“North*”可以找到“North”、“Northeast”、“Northwest”,等。“(*)”查找由括号括起来的任意内容。 ~(波浪号)后跟着?,*,~ 字面意义上的问号、星号或波浪号。...下面是支持在参数中使用通配符的Excel函数: AVERAGEIF 返回区域内满足一个条件的所有单元格的平均值(算术平均值)。 AVERAGEIFS 返回满足一组或多组条件的所有单元格的平均值。...HLOOKUP 在或值数组的顶行中搜索值,然后在或数组中指定的行返回同一列中的值。当比较值位于数据顶部行中,并且想要向下查看指定数量的行时,使用HLOOKUP。...SEARCH 在另一个文本值中查找一个文本值(不区分大小写)。 SEARCHB 像SEARCH函数一样工作,但当DBCS语言设置为默认语言时,每个字符计算2个字节。

3.2K20

如何使用Power BI在财年上做周分析?

温馨提醒 1.如果您的企业需要在财年上做分析,那么这些代码可以直接拿来参考; 2.如果您并不需要在财年上做分析,这篇文章会教你如何处理一些复杂的、时间智能函数无法解决的问题; 3.不同企业的财年定义不同...之前写过一篇周分析的文章: 这样的Power BI周分析你见过? 得到的是如下的效果: ? 有朋友询问,如果是财年,从财年第一天算第一周,又该如何做: ?...首先,还是一样,按周进行分析,需要创建一个基础的日期(关于日期创建的多种方式可参考这篇文章:Power BI创建日期的几种方式概览): ? 以上列信息可以适当减少,只留下有用的即可。...同样我们也可以在后面加上这一周的日期范围: ?..., '日期'[fiscal year], '日期'[fiscal weeknum] ) ) 建立了这样的维度后,就可以愉快地在财年上做周分析啦。

2K10
  • 面试突击59:一个可以有多个自增列

    ,如下图所示: 此的自增值为 50,我们也可以创建一条数据来验证一下自增值是否为 50,如下图所示: 2.手动修改自增值 当创建之后,我们也可以通过 alter 命令来修改自增列的值...当我们试图将自增值设置为比自增列中的最大值还要小的值的时候,自增值会自动变为自增列的最大值 +1 的值,如下图所示: 3.一个可以有多个自增列?...一个中只能有一个自增列,这和一个只能有一个主键的规则类似,当我们尝试给一个添加一个自增列时,可以正常添加成功,如下图所示: 当我们尝试给一个添加多个自增列时,会提示只能有一个自增列的报错信息...总结 自增列的值默认是 1,每次递增 1,但也可以在创建的时候手动指定自增值,当然在特殊情况下我们在被创建之后,也可以通过 alter 修改自增值。...一个中只能有一个自增列,就像一个中只能有一个主键一样,如果设置多个自增列,那么 SQL 执行就会报错。

    1.9K10

    Excel应用实践16:搜索工作指定列范围中的数据并将其复制到另一个工作

    学习Excel技术,关注微信公众号: excelperfect 这里的应用场景如下: “在工作Sheet1中存储着数据,现在想要在该工作的第O列至第T列中搜索指定的数据,如果发现,则将该数据所在行复制到工作...用户在一个对话框中输入要搜索的数据值,然后自动将满足前面条件的所有行复制到工作Sheet2中。” 首先,使用用户窗体设计输入对话框,如下图1所示。 ?...Dim rngFoundCell As Range Dim lngCurRow As Long Application.ScreenUpdating = False '赋值为工作...Sheet1 Set wks = Worksheets("Sheet1") With wks '工作中的最后一个数据行 lngRow = .Range(...Exit Do End If Loop End If Set FindAll = ResultRange End Function 这是一个通用函数

    6K20

    销售需求丨周分析

    不差这一个!本期呢,白茶决定分享一下做周环比的思路。 先来看看本期的案例数据: [1240] 可以看得出来,这是一份日期不断档的数据,案例数据很简单。...) ) 这里面涉及到一个新的函数WEEKNUM函数。...这个函数,是根据DATE日期列,生成一个年度第几周的函数。 它的第二参数只有两个选项:1和2。 输入1表示周日是第一天。(国外的星期一) 输入2表示周一是第一天。...(中国式报表) 生成的结果如下: [1240] 建立模型关系: [1240] 到这里,我们的准备工作基本完成。...然后呢,利用CALCULATE+FILTER的经典模式,聚合年周相同的销售数据,同时利用MAX进行判定,让数据的计算维持在事实范围内,以免出现很多没有销售数据,但是出现累计的情况。

    75640

    PowerBI 零基础支持上百指标多日期切换分析模板

    更重要的是,可以自由切换日期区间,则可以让使用者根本不需要知道钻,向下钻,向上钻等BI专有概念,而使用者只需要会点击按钮即可。这是将复杂的BI概念拉回至绝对平民化的智慧。...例如,还可以显示精细到天的粒度,如下: 则用户甚至可以控制显示某月下的所有日期的指标。 而上述整个过程,全部利用了一个图表,这对于普通的操作型用户(终端用户或老板)有非常自然的易操作性。...日期区间 基于上述的日期,我们构建一个日期区间模板,如下: DatesPeriod = // 日期区间,用于动态筛选日期 // 模板 // 依赖: // 主日期,如:Dates,主日期必须由...年,季度,月份,周,日期本来是不同的粒度,为了可以切换而不是钻,我们就需要这种拉平的操作。 日期区间长这个样: 不难看出,区间类型就是将不同的日期粒度拉平到统一的位置。...总结 我们梳理一下本文涉及的PowerBI知识与技巧: 日期 日期区间 日期函数原理 指标的动态化 计量单位的参数化 可视化作图技巧,实现IBCS效果 IBCS作图方法 我们将7大内容合并形成一个案例模板

    3.3K50

    函数周期丨时间丨值丨WEEKDAY&WEEKNUM

    [1240] WEEKDAY函数WEEKNUM函数 WEEKDAY语法: 语法= WEEKDAY(, ) WEEKNUM语法: 语法= WEEKNUM(, )...WEEKDAY函数WEEKNUM函数属于常见“值函数”,一般情况下作为生成日期的组成部分,前者代表“周几”,也就是咱经常说的礼拜几;后者代表该年份的“第几周”。...由于二者的函数语法结构以及使用方式差不多,白茶决定将二者放在一起说。 参数 第一参数:日期。可以是一组固定的日期,也可以是日期的DAX表达式。 第二参数:返回类型。...WEEKNUM类型:选项1、2。 1代每周的第一天是周日。2代每周的第一天是周一。 返回值 整数。 示例 [1240] 这是白茶随机瞎填的数据。...白茶会不定期的分享一些函数卡片哦。 (文件在知识星球PowerBI丨需求圈) [1240] 这里是白茶,一个PowerBI的初学者。[1240]

    66000

    PowerBI 引入时间智能

    创建并且应用日期 对于智能时间,至少需要一个包含不间断时间范围的日期,并且开始时间的最小值是源数据中的最小日期,结束日期至少等于源数据中的最大值。...实践中,需要创建一个,开始日期是最早日期的1月1日而最大日期应该是数据源日期的上一年的12月31日。一旦你创建了这个,就能连接数据模型中的含有时间字段的,然后拓展时间相关的分析函数。...") 月份两位数,不足的前面补0 MonthFull FORMAT([DateKey], "MMMM") 月份展示名称 WeekNumber WEEKNUM([DateKey]) 以下自行测试 MonthAbbr...日期范围必须是连续的。 在数据模型中数据范围一定是包含所有使用的其他中的日期。...这里的可以给大家一个小技巧,不需要每次都去创建这个日期,可先创建一个空的模型,里面只有日期,结束和开始日期是手填写的,然后加入所有其他列,接下来复制这个模板文件,以后每次使用都以这个模板文件为基础创建

    3.8K100

    技巧—新建日期

    上图例子中,Calendar函数生成了一张2016年12月28日到2017年12月31日的日期。这里的日期可以随意的去替换。 ?...并且,还可以把起始日期替换成Firstdate和Lastdate,比如Firstdate('销售数据'[订单日期])可以得到销售数据中的最早订单日期,Lastdate可以得到最近的日期,此方法生成的日期将永远等于数据的日期范围...利用基本的日期函数Year、Month、Weeknum和算式求得每一个日期的年季度月日,这些函数与Excel的函数相同,对Excel的使用者来讲不难理解。...Marco说这个公式执行了很多重复的计算,如果利用VAR、Generate、Row函数可以调成最优。 ?...Marco的那篇文章主要是为了说明Generate/Row可以更好地取代Addcolumns,这是另一个有意义的话题。) 3.

    1.6K41

    假日后的第一个工作日,典型的函数嵌套案例!| PQ必练技能

    【文末留言赠书】 问题很简单:对有标注是否上班的日期新建一列,提取假期(是否上班为0)后的第一个工作日(是否上班为1)。...比如,1月1日和1月2日均为假期,它后面的第一个工作日为1月3日,所以1月1日和1月2日后面都填1月3日。 在Power Query中解决这个问题也不复杂。...将数据加载到PQ后,添加自定义列: 这个公式的核心思路是:对整个(这里基于上一步骤“更改的类型”的结果)筛选(Table.SelectRows)出“日期”(更改的类型步骤里的日期)大于“当前行日期”,...且“是否上班”为1的内容并“日期”列结果,然后通过List.First函数取其中第1个日期。...函数的嵌套以及each _、(x)=>的用法,是Power Query里最难也是最重要的知识点,没有之一!

    17310

    Excel技巧:如何使用Excel知道一个日期是第多少周呢?

    Excel技巧:如何使用Excel知道一个日期是第多少周呢? 群里有位小伙伴前几天在Q群问道一个,发现很有代表性。问如何使用Excel知道一个日期是第多少周呢?...问题:何知道一个日期是一年的第多少周呢?? 解答:利用WeekNum函数搞定。 具体操作如下:在日期的后面输入=w这是Excel自动出现W开头的函数,单击选择WEEKNUM。如下图1处 ?...WEEKNUM函数你的Excel压根就没有。 这是什么鬼情况?听牛闪闪继续道来。 这个函数系统默认出现,要出现需要加载“分析数据工具库”工具。...然后在下图处打勾即可,单击确定完成加载工作。接着就可以使用WEEKNUM函数了。 ? 总结:Excel的有些函数不是默认就存在的,需要加载“分析数据工具库”才能使用。...我们把类似WEEKNUM函数就叫做宏函数。比如workday也是宏函数

    1.3K10

    数据分析常用的Excel函数

    Excel常用函数 简介 什么是函数 可以函数理解为一个可以控制的黑箱子,输入X到黑箱子中,他就会输出Y,参数就是黑箱子的控制开关,打到不同的档位,黑箱子会输出不同的Y。 ?...从A1中查找k,并返回第一个k的起始位置编号 关联匹配函数 VLOOKUP VLOOKUP 函数简介 VLOOKUP 函数总共有4个参数,分别是:用谁去找、匹配对象范围、返回第几列、匹配方式(0/FALSE...3.多条件查询 在匹配数据时,往往条件不是单一的,那么就可以利用&将字段拼接起来,并且利用IF数组公式构建出一个虚拟的区域。...DATE ---- WEEKDAY WEEKNUM WEEKDAY:根据一个日期是星期几来返回一个数字。 return_type:设置返回数字的规则。 ?...WEEKNUM:根据一个日期是今年的第几周来返回一个数字。 return_type: ?

    4.1K22

    PowerBI 2019年5月更新 引入做计划预测大杀器

    PowerBI在整体的设计上,是要支持全键盘操作的,因此,本次对表和矩阵做了这方面的增强,在选择或矩阵元素后,按Ctrl+右可以锁定到具体的(或矩阵)中的一个单元格位置。...: 1、构造一个日期模板 2、使用日期模板来构造自己的日期 则日期模板是: Model.DatesTemplate = // 模板函数 // 构造日期的方法 // 本方法基于数据模型中最大的...,周日 = 7 ) 注意,其中的BeginDate和EndDate表示了日期范围,而这个范围由事实锁定。...如果需要可以构造日期层级 'Model.DatesTemplate' // 日期模板 DAX函数 ALLSELECTED 现在 ALLSELECTED 与 ALL 类似,开始支持多参数了。...Walkers Animated Pictogram 该公司还出品了一个大家都曾看到过的赛跑图: 还记得中国GDP与各国GDP的赛跑?这个图可以完全制作出这个效果,有兴趣的伙伴可以自己尝试。

    1.3K20

    你可能从来没用透视干过这件事,太有意思了!

    就是这种一个一个月的台历,比如2020年4月份的: 大海:这个在Excel里制作方法很多啊,比如现在的Excel里有日历模板,又或者可以直接写公式…… 小勤:我搜索过啦,比如公式的:...我们先做个所需要范围的日历,就是每天一行的那种,比如我们做个2018年的,然后把用函数把年(YEAR)、月(MONTH)、日(DAY)、星期(WEEKDAY或TEXT)、周(WEEKNUM)等列生成出来...,如下图所示: 小勤:TEXT函数这个参数挺有意思!...这个做好之后呢?...小勤:我知道啊,但你不是说可以用Power Query和Power Pivot来构造特定格式的数据加到数据透视表里去,从而生成特殊报表? 大海:对,加上PQ和PP,就会非常值得期待!

    47050

    别再一个一个的修改了,python几行代码就可以修改上百个工作名称!

    上一期的内容虽然也涉及修改工作名称,但都是在新建工作时进行重命名工作名称。...而今天的案例确是在已经存在的工作上进行修改,而要修改的名称也是从单个工作内容中获取,简而言之,需求就是:获取指定工作表单元格的内容,修改为工作的名称。...我们今天用的是上一期的结果,这里工作名称做了修改,我们来看下工作表格式,它长这样: ? 我们需要把工作B2单元格的内容作为工作名称。...() 这里虽然获取了工作,但我们不能直接修改,还需要获取工作B2单元格的内容,所以我们建立一个for循环,遍历所有的工作,最后的代码给了详细的注释,这里不做赘述: for i in wb:...(i) # 删除原有工作 wb.save("猫眼电影信息.xlsx") 运行后,不过几秒钟就可以搞定了: ?

    51830

    用 DAX 快速构建一个日期

    值得多次复习的一个技能。 如果用 DAX 构建一个日期很常见,本文更多的从实务的角度来给出一些建议。 构造日期的方法 一般构建日期的方法包括: 方法一:在数据源中完成,如:Excel。...为什么必须用日期 作为初学者的一个问题就是为什么必须用日期可以直接用交易数据中的日期? 答案是:不可以。 最直接的原因是:交易中的日期可能是残缺的。例如:某个日期是没有交易的。...为了可以得到任何范围的日期区间跨度,就需要一个可以容纳每一天日期的,该满足: 包括所需的所有日期。 从设计学的角度,我们称为了满足随后的分析而构建的这个叫:日期。...再者,由于业务可能有多种明细记录,如: 销售明细 采购明细 因此,共享一个日期,就起到了复用的目的。 日期初始化 请思考一个问题: 作为一个日期,应该最少包括几列?...在 DAX 中,可以构建,准确讲,是一个单列的,如下: DAX 函数 CalendarAuto 将轮询目前在数据模型中的每一个中的日期类型列以便创建一个日期序列,该序列包括可以涵盖数模模型所有日期范围

    2.7K20

    【DAX 系列】分析师必备,日期模板

    很多小伙伴问日期模板,那这次分享一个截止 2020.1 为止,可以看到的相对好用的日期模板,这也是罗叔一直使用的模板。 ?...日期模板 DAX 如下: Model.DatesTemplate = // 模板函数 // 构造日期的方法 // 本方法基于数据模型中最大的 VAR BeginDate = MINX( {...使用方法 接着 罗叔 给你一个独门使用方法,请记住刚刚的【日期】是【日期模板】,而不是日期,区别在于哪里呢? 考虑到未来,有可能你会有多处日期的需求,因此我们需要一个模板原型。...MAXX( { MAX( 'Model_Order'[订单日期] ) , MAX( 'Model_Order'[发货日期] ) } , [Value] ) // 根据实际修改 在你的一堆表里,可能日期的日期范围需要覆盖很多表...请注意,在使用以上的日期模板后,并遵守这里的规则,你在使用日期智能函数或其他和日期有关的计算就可以最大限度地躲过坑坑洼洼的地方。

    1.4K30

    Java学习笔记之IDE的Debug使用和基础练习

    0x01 Debug模式 1.1 什么是Debug模式 是提供给程序员的程序测试调试工具,它可以用于查看程序的执行流程,也可以用于追踪程序执行过程,以方便调试程序。...F7继续执行 如何删除断点,选择要删除的断点,点击鼠标左键即可 如果是多个断点,可以一个再点击一次,也可以一次性全部删除(点击下图中的两个重叠圆圈图标) 0x02 基础练习 2.1 减肥计划if...int weeknum = sc.nextInt(); if (weeknum 7) { System.out.println...第一层循环,用于表示鸡翁的范围,初始化表达式的变量定义为x=0,判断条件是x<=20; 2....选手的最后得分为去掉一个最高分,去掉一个最低分,然后剩下4个评委分数的均值。 案例: import java.util.Scanner; /* 思路: 1.

    57420
    领券